Halmos ApS

Halmos is building the world’s first digital resilience platform focused on heartbreak recovery and emotional fitness. While dating apps invest billions in helping people find love, almost no one is building structured solutions for what happens when love ends. Yet breakups are one of the most emotionally destabilising life events — impacting mental health, productivity, physical well-being, and self-worth. Halmos addresses this overlooked gap. We combine psychology, digital rituals, gamification, and emotion AI to guide users through a structured emotional recovery journey — transforming heartbreak into growth. Instead of suppressing pain or endlessly venting, users build resilience through reflection, insight, and measurable emotional progress. Our long-term vision goes beyond breakups. We are building emotional fitness as a lifelong skill — helping people navigate love, loss, rejection, and life transitions with strength and self-awareness. We believe resilience can be trained. And heartbreak can be transformed into heartstrong.

Fitjeans

At Fitjeans, we're on a mission to share the great feeling of perfect fitting jeans to as many people as we can. We want our customers to feel confident and comfortable in their jeans, not having to make any compromise in looks or well being while wearing our jeans. We're a Norwegian e-commerce company that are selling tailored jeans to over 127 countries from our warehouse in Berlin. From our start in 2018, we’ve scaled rapidly, achieving over 500 000 happy customers and now exceeding 100 million NOK in annual turnover. Seculyze: Precision Security Engineering

Seculyze is a cybersecurity SaaS helping security teams get real value out of Microsoft Sentinel. Every day, analysts in Security Operation Centres are flooded with thousands of alerts. Most of them irrelevant. At the same time, the costs of the alert generating system, SIEM, are exploding, and teams struggle to configure their tools correctly. The result? Burnout, missed threats, and wasted resources. We’re solving this by building a smart add-on to Microsoft Sentinel that reduces false positives by up to 94%, cuts data ingestion costs, and ensures best-practice security configurations. Our tool uses machine learning and threat intelligence to automatically triage alerts, recommend improvements, and highlight what really matters—without requiring teams to rewire their setup. We exist to make cybersecurity teams more effective, less stressed, and better prepared. And we’re just getting started. Loofers ApS

About Loofers Loofers ApS is a Danish gaming platform that creates excitement and joy through interactive competitions for exclusive prizes. Licensed by the Danish Gambling Authority (Spillemyndigheden, ref. J.nr. 24-466426), we offer a unique combination of entertainment and the opportunity to win attractive products – from gadgets and gift cards to fashion and innovative technology. What We Do At Loofers, users can reserve tickets for competitions to win exclusive products. To qualify their tickets, they must complete a simple game, where the top 95% advance to the prize draw. The concept is designed to be accessible to everyone – we even have a practice mode where users can train before participating. Our Values We're aware that our industry carries responsibility and scrutiny. While some larger operators prioritize growth at any cost, we've taken a different path. Loofers is built on a slow-pace gaming model – a format that research shows has no link to gambling addiction. We're fully licensed and compliant, but we go further: actively monitoring user behavior, implementing safeguards, and partnering with organizations like ROFUS and StopSpillet. We're the small player choosing to do things differently – prioritizing user welfare and sustainable entertainment over aggressive monetization. User experience: We continuously update our platform with new features and products to create the best possible experience Our Platform Loofers is available as an iOS app and has experienced growth since launch. We constantly work to improve the user experience through ongoing technological updates and new features. Munin Dynamics

Every month, drones injure or kill more than 5,000 Ukrainians. Munin exists to stop that. We build point-defense systems against unmanned threats. Our first product is a hand-launched micro-missile designed to intercept small drones at close range. It is small enough to carry three in a vest and cheap enough for mass deployment. This will be the smallest and most cost-effective guided missile ever fielded. Our aim is to change the battlefield in Ukraine through very high-volume production, then deliver proven systems to NATO.

LYTE

LYTE is a Copenhagen based startup on a mission to make hydration easy, healthy and planet friendly. We make clean electrolyte drinks that give the body what it actually needs, without the added sugar and without the plastic. No sugar, no caffeine, just hydration that works whether you are training or recovering on the couch. We launched October 2024. Since then we have sold more than 100.000 cans and LYTE is now stocked by +50 retailers across Copenhagen.

Spirii

Spirii is an international tech company seated in the heart of Copenhagen, Denmark. In 2019, Spirii was founded by Tore Harritshøj and Torben Fog with a mission to advance global e-mobility platform offerings and make EV charging seamless and accessible for all - both businesses and drivers. Silo AI

Silo AI is the largest private AI lab in the Nordics – a trusted AI partner that brings competitive advantage to product R&D. We build AI-driven solutions and products to enable autonomous vehicles, industry 4.0, and smart devices, networks, and cities. Silo AI provides its customers unique access to world-class AI expertise, as well as the Silo OS infrastructure to speed up AI development and deployment. Established in 2017, Silo AI is on its path to becoming the European flagship AI company, with offices currently in Helsinki, Turku, Oulu, Stockholm, London and Palo Alto.

Kanpla

At Kanpla, we're transforming how canteens operate in schools and workplaces. Our mission is to lead digital transformation of contract catering by building the best platform for better dining experiences while positively impacting profits and planet. Through our App and POS, users get quick access to menu details and an effortless way to order food, while kitchens gain valuable insights to enhance service and reduce food waste.
